发明名称 PULLEY SIDE PRESSURE CONTROL DEVICE OF CONTINUOUSLY VARIABLE TRANSMISSION IN IDLE OPERATION STOPPING VEHICLE
摘要 PROBLEM TO BE SOLVED: To eliminate a malfunction such as deteriorating durability and deteriorating fuel consumption by a friction loss when pulley side pressure becomes excessive by misjudging that output torque of an engine is large since intake negative pressure is small at the beginning of starting the engine when performing control at departure time from an engine stopping state by an ordinary method for deciding the pulley side pressure on the basis of belt transmission torque TQBLTNORM corresponding to the output torque of the engine determined from an engine speed and the intake negative pressure in a device for controlling the pulley side pressure of a belt type continuously variable transmission mechanism arranged in series to a departure clutch in a transmission of an idle operation stopping vehicle. SOLUTION: At departing time from an idle stopping state, belt transmission torque TQBLTSC corresponding to transmission torque TOSCX of a departure clutch determined from engaging force of the departure clutch is compared with belt transmission torque TQBLTNORM corresponding to engine output to control pulley side pressure PDR, PDN of respective pulleys on the basis of transmission torque TQDR of a drive pulley corresponding to smaller belt transmission torque and transmission torque TQDN of a driven pulley.
